zms123456
zms123456
>  之前pin.c一些改动没同步上,我现在把pin.c修改都取消了
内核的log输出大多使用LOG_D/LOG_I等宏,是否使能该宏由RT_DEBUGING_COLOR决定。但打开RT_DEBUGING_COLOR需要首先打开RT_USING_DEBUG。 而有时为了内核性能关闭RT_USING_DEBUG,屏蔽掉RT_ASSERT。但此时RT_DEBUGING_COLOR也会关闭,LOG_D/LOG_I等log也不能输出。这个修改是提供在屏蔽RT_ASSERT时使能LOG宏的选项 > RT_USING_DEBUG应该是总开关,如果RT_USING_DEBUG剥离出去的话,那些其他的log怎么关闭掉呢? 只是将RT_DEBUGING_COLOR剥离出RT_USING_DEBUG,其它log关闭仍然只关闭RT_USING_DEBUG
> 以太网phy? 那放到net目录下吧,因为phy这个名字还挺多的,例如usb-phy 不只是以太网phy,PCI,USB等的phy都可以